Tottenham vs Burnley Team News
Tottenham have an almost full squad available against Burnley at Tottenham Hotspur Stadium with only one player possibly missing. There is no need for Yves Bissouma to show up in the Tottenham dressing room, as he is suspended.
Burnley face a list of five absentees from the squad ahead of their next match this coming Saturday against Tottenham. Hannibal Mejbri, Maxime Esteve, Joe Worrall and Oliver Sonne sit this one out for Burnley, serving a suspension instead of travelling to meet Tottenham.
Aaron Ramsey won't be travelling with Burnley this time, as he nurses an injury.

Tottenham vs Burnley H2H
The Lilywhites go into their encounter with fond memories, as they won 5-2 and 2-1 the last two times they played Burnley.
